Central America Region Civic Center Building Construction Industry Analysis
The Civic Center Building Construction industry in Central America is currently experiencing a vibrant and dynamic scenario. With numerous new projects in the pipeline and several major drivers propelling growth, the sector is poised for significant development in the coming years. In this analysis, we will delve into the current state of the industry, explore the construction of new projects, highlight the major drivers of growth, and provide an outlook for the future.
One of the key aspects driving the growth of the Civic Center Building Construction industry in Central America is the increasing demand for public infrastructure projects. As governments recognize the importance of modern and sustainable public facilities, they are investing heavily in the construction of civic centers that cater to the diverse needs of their citizens. These civic centers serve as a hub for various government activities, hosting administrative offices, public services, and cultural amenities.
The construction of new projects in the civic center sector is on the rise, with several ambitious ventures underway across the region. For instance, in the heart of Panama City, the government is investing in the construction of a state-of-the-art civic center that aims to foster civic engagement, promote transparency, and enhance government services. The project involves the creation of a multi-purpose building, equipped with advanced technology and modern facilities, to meet the evolving demands of a growing population.
Similarly, in San Salvador, El Salvador, the local government is embarking on a civic center construction project that focuses on inclusivity and community engagement. By incorporating spaces for recreational activities, cultural events, and public gatherings, this project aims to bring together diverse communities and promote social cohesion.
Local references play a crucial role in the construction of these civic centers, as they contribute to the authenticity and relevance of the finished projects. Architects and designers draw inspiration from the region's rich cultural heritage, incorporating local patterns, materials, and architectural styles to create a sense of belonging and familiarity.
Several major drivers are pushing the growth of the Civic Center Building Construction industry in Central America. Firstly, increasing urbanization and population growth in the region have necessitated the development of modern civic centers to cater to the needs of a diverse and expanding population. Secondly, governments' commitment to transparency and efficient governance has prompted investments in technologically advanced civic centers that facilitate better service delivery and citizen engagement.
Furthermore, the region's economic development and the rise of tourism have also contributed to the growth of the industry. As Central America attracts more visitors, the construction of iconic civic centers becomes an essential aspect of urban development, fostering a positive image and attracting further economic opportunities.
Looking ahead, the outlook for the Civic Center Building Construction industry in Central America remains optimistic. As governments continue to prioritize the construction of modern civic centers, the demand for skilled professionals, materials, and advanced construction technologies will increase. This will, in turn, stimulate job creation, boost local economies, and pave the way for further development across the region.
In conclusion, the Civic Center Building Construction industry in the Central America region is witnessing a vibrant phase, characterized by the construction of new projects, driven by increasing public infrastructure needs and government commitments to transparency and efficient public service delivery. The industry's future looks promising, with ongoing investments in civic centers expected to foster social cohesion, support economic development, and improve the overall well-being of the citizens. By leveraging local references and incorporating them into the design and construction of these projects, the industry ensures a contextually relevant and authentic environment that resonates with the local population.
